Oh My Fish

Oh My Fish

Oh My Fish is an open source plugin manager for the Fish shell that allows users to easily install and configure shell enhancements. It helps improve shell usability, customization, and productivity.
Oh My Fish image
fish-shell plugin-manager shell-customization shell-productivity

Oh My Fish: Open Source Plugin Manager

Open source plugin manager for the Fish shell, enabling easy installation and configuration of shell enhancements to boost usability, customization, and productivity.

What is Oh My Fish?

Oh My Fish is an open source plugin manager and framework for the Fish shell. It allows users to easily install shell plugins, themes, and completions to enhance and customize their shell environment.

Some of the key features of Oh My Fish include:

  • Simple installation process using an install script
  • Hundreds of community-contributed plugins for various purposes like aliases, helpers, utility functions, etc.
  • Themes allow customizing the look and feel and prompts of the shell
  • Automatic updates for plugins and themes
  • Centralized plugin repository making it easy to browse and install plugins
  • Ability to create custom plugins
  • Pre-installed with useful plugins like syntax highlighting, autosuggestions, etc.

By managing plugins and themes in a centralized fashion, Oh My Fish allows Fish users to easily install shell enhancements, increasing shell usability and productivity. The open source community around it contributes plugins, themes, and improvements actively.

Oh My Fish Features

Features

  1. Plugin manager for Fish shell
  2. Easy installation of plugins and themes
  3. Centralized plugin repository
  4. Automatic plugin updates
  5. Plugin scaffolding tools
  6. Simple configuration

Pricing

  • Open Source

Pros

Extends Fish shell functionality

Simplifies customization

Improves productivity

Large collection of plugins

Well maintained and active community

Cons

Only works with Fish shell

Less plugins than other shell plugin managers

Can cause Fish startup to slow down with many plugins


The Best Oh My Fish Alternatives

Top Os & Utilities and Shells & Command Lines and other similar apps like Oh My Fish

Here are some alternatives to Oh My Fish:

Suggest an alternative ❐

Oh My Zsh icon

Oh My Zsh

Oh My Zsh is an open source framework for managing your Zsh configuration. It comes bundled with a bunch of helpful functions, plugins, themes, and more to enhance your terminal experience and boost your productivity when working on the command line interface.Some of the key features of Oh My Zsh...
Oh My Zsh image
Starship icon

Starship

Starship is a minimal, blazing fast, and extremely customizable prompt for many shells like bash, zsh, fish and more. It is designed to provide useful information at a glance without getting in your way so you can focus on your work.Some key features of Starship include:Cross-shell compatibility - works on...
Starship image
Flawless icon

Flawless

Flawless is a free, open source audio player and music library management application for Windows. Developed as an alternative to bloated mainstream media players, Flawless aims to provide a lightweight yet powerful music experience.Key features of Flawless include:Supports all common audio formats including MP3, AAC, FLAC, OGG, WMA, and WAVMinimalist...
Flawless image
Antigen icon

Antigen

Antigen is a plugin manager that allows you to easily install and manage plugins and themes for the Zsh shell. It works by sourcing antigen configuration files during shell startup, which enables the loading and using of various plugins and themes.Some key features of Antigen include:Fast performance and minimal overheadSimple...
Antigen image
Zplug icon

Zplug

Zplug is an opensource program made in zsh that helps zsh users manage zsh plugins and themes. It enables users to:Install, update, or remove zsh plugins with a single commandOptimize shell startup time by only loading plugins when neededKeep track of currently enabled plugins and themesGet notifications about updates for...
Zplug image
Prezto icon

Prezto

Prezto is an open source configuration framework for Zsh, the powerful command line shell and scripting language. It builds on top of the default Zsh environment to provide a more convenient and productive setup for terminal use.Some of the key features Prezto offers include:Faster and more intelligent tab completion for...
Prezto image
Zgen icon

Zgen

zgen is a fast, lightweight zsh plugin manager and load manager. It works by loading plugins and completions dynamically at runtime without needing to alter your .zshrc file. Some key features of zgen include:Automatic cloning/pulling of GitHub plugin repos and adding to $PATHSuper fast - lazy-loads plugins when they're neededSimple...
Zgen image